Made for teams who want to lead the way in modern dentistry. This session is ideal for dentists integrating digital denture, overdenture, and LOCATOR FIXED workflows for precision fit and better patient outcomes. It also supports team leaders using AI tools to boost marketing, storytelling, and sales.

8:00–8:30 AM Registration & networking breakfast
8:30–10:15 AM Dr. Ronni Schnell - Lecture & demo: full digital denture workflow, from intraoral scanning to biofunctional try‑in
10:15–10:30 AM Break
10:30–12:00 PM Hands-On Lab: intraoral scanning, reference denture capture, and try‑in techniques
12:00–1:00 PM Lunch
1:00–2:45 PM Continue Lab: scanning, efficient record capture, clinical/lab communication, and workflow optimization
2:45–3:00 PM Afternoon Break
3:00–5:00 PM Dan Hinkle - AI-driven practice growth: Systematic approach to AI marketing and patient acquisition,
Creating HIPAA-compliant video success stories, 2-minute show-rate booster, AI-based sales coaching content for team empowerment
5:00 PM Day 1 Recap & Q&A


8:00–8:30 AM Coffee & Day 2 Kickoff
8:30–10:00 AM Lecture: Overdenture Indications & Attachments (Dr. Kosinski) Compare locator, bar, ball systems, and treatment planning
10:00–10:15 AM Break
10:15–11:30 AM Hands-On Lab I: Attachment Selection & Model Work: Hands-on placement of attachments on models
11:30–12:30 PM Role-Play: Patient Communication & Case Acceptance: Guided scripting and objection handling
12:30–1:30 PM Lunch
1:30–3:00 PM Hands-On Lab II: Chairside Attachment Pickup: Direct & indirect pickup techniques on typodonts
3:00–3:15 PM Break
3:15–4:15 PM Troubleshooting & Maintenance Protocols – Common adjustments, relines, follow-ups
4:15–4:45 PM Synthesis Session – Bringing it together: digital denture + overdenture + AI marketing workflows
4:45–5:00 PM Closing Remarks & Next Steps – Course evaluation, certificates, continuing resources
